Output 960f99267204203a9bec765329b5c8e39ba61b99428afda55a72c2b23ded25fa:0

value
3156563
script pubkey
OP_0 OP_PUSHBYTES_32 11e9086f8fc00d56da1983f2978045b73be8c422ca4943c953bf7213a9b658d6
address
bc1qz85ssmu0cqx4dkses0ef0qz9kua733pzefy58j2nhaep82dktrtqqx0uwd
transaction
960f99267204203a9bec765329b5c8e39ba61b99428afda55a72c2b23ded25fa
confirmations
93619
spent
true